To anyone who has ever dreamed of starring in movies, TV shows, music videos, or at the very least, deliver unforgettable lines, your wish has been granted! Dubsmash, the newest hit app in town, has been letting people live out their fantasies, even if it’s just for a couple of minutes. The app has since been downloaded 10 million times and has spawned over 20 million uploaded videos. Even celebrities are having fun lip-syncing their favorite films and songs and have since started sharing them on social media.
